Fast forward to 2025, we all know how Tiger Woods, during his first match at TGL, was left laughing in tears due to his fellow teammate — Kevin Kisner’s shot from the bunker. The whole incident coupled with Woods’s reaction was a sight to behold.
In fact, in the recent podcast episode of Foreplay, “Kevin Kisner Returns”, Kevin Kisner joined as a guest and shared how Woods not only stopped with a good old hearty laugh but also never stopped trolling Kisner throughout the night. The hosts had initially asked Kisner for some insights on the Jupiter Links team, specifically the chemistry within the team. The question was, “What’s the communication like? You guys have an active group text going?”
To which Kisner replied that they indeed have their group chat. “Well, Tiger is not the best communicator in the world,” said Kisner as the 15-time major champion is not too well-versed in technology, which means he is rarely active in such online banter. However, he does get help from time to time from his best friend, Rob McNamara.
Interestingly, despite the unfamiliarity with technology, Kisner further went on to share about the instance that left the team Jupiter Links laughing the entire night. Not surprisingly, after their first match Kisner was the subject of talk for the entire night. He shared that, “Our text thread after the first match was on fire. Tiger just could not get over how funny that bunker shot was and literally texted about it all night long.” Being someone who is not tech-savvy, Tiger did not let that stop him from getting amused repeatedly by poking at Kisner. As per what Kisner shared, Woods was actively texting in the group, while Max Homa, who is actually tech-savvy kept replying with memes and GIFs to Tiger’s messages which made the conversation funnier by the minute.

Kevin Kisner’s shot remained a memorable incident despite the loss
The bunker shot of Kisner on debut left a laugh on every individual. Even Collin Morikawa and Sahith Theegala were seen laughing after that. But despite the tragic loss by a huge difference of 12-1, Jupiter Links’s Max Homa shared a post jokingly after the tragic loss on debut. He posted photos with the team and his wife, writing, “We got beat so bad they may kick us out the league but we definitely brought the most laughs.” Well definitely, the loss is not what is talked about, but it was the shot that was the show-stopper.
Even Kisner in the same podcast shared how Woods could not stop laughing. Kisner admitted, “I have never seen Tiger laugh at anything so hard like that.” Additionally, fans also started to share the same on social media interacting with the viral video of Kisner’s shot.
